It's been just as successful as it was before they took over.
From 1992 - 2005 we won 7 league titles, 4 FA Cups and a CL title.
From 2005 - now we won 5 league titles and a CL title.
The Glazers were extremely lucky to inherit SAF, Ronaldo, Rooney, Rio, Scholes and Giggs.
Whether you're pro or anti Glazer it would be naive to think that if we sold our OT naming rights for £500 million that a HUGE chunk of that wouldn't go in their pockets.
You might then say 'it's their club, they can do what they like' which is true but it doesn't mean that the fans have to like it.
